Change subject: m3ua: always initialize asp_id and route_ctx_count in m3ua_decode_notify()
......................................................................
m3ua: always initialize asp_id and route_ctx_count in m3ua_decode_notify()
In theory user should have a look at npar->presence before accessing
those fields, but in case it is somewhere forgotten then best having
some initialized values, specially in the route_ctx_count which could
turn into buffer overflows or reading more garbage from uninitialized
array members.

Change subject: 5gc: Fix NG NAS ul_count not incremented
......................................................................
5gc: Fix NG NAS ul_count not incremented
Since open5gs.git b9823196b5de3394b7a144569f186d7d62fad6f9, open5gs
properly validates received seq_nr (ul_count) of integrity protected
NG-NAS message to make sure it increases with each new UL message, in
order to protect against accepting replayed messages.
This made the 5gc testsuite fail since our NGAP/NG-NAS emulation was not
properly increasing ul_count when sending new messages, but always using
ul_count=0.

Change subject: 5gc: keep NUS after UeContextRelease
......................................................................
Patch Set 2:
(1 comment)
Patchset:
PS2:
> Isn't there some more automatic way how we can unburden the test cases from manually managing the nu […]
TBH the more I work with the NGAP/S1AP Emulation the more I see stuffing the NAS enc/dec in there was a bad idea, as it comes with all sorts of limitations and problems.
In the end the NAS send/recv from NGAP/S1AP_Emulation is only used with UplinkTransport and DownlinkTransport, and can't be used to eg. send NAS on other types of messages like the one in this test. It also creates problems in DL messages containing multiple NAS messages (eg. creating multiple bearers).
The more I look into it, the more I think the NAS state should be kept in the ConnHdlr of the test and operate on it directly.
